#4c52d9 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4c52d9 is composed of 29.8% red, 32.2% green and 85.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 65% cyan, 62.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 14.9% black. It has a hue angle of 237.4 degrees, a saturation of 65% and a lightness of 57.5%. #4c52d9 color hex could be obtained by blending #98a4ff with #0000b3. Closest websafe color is: #3366cc.

#4c52d9 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#4c52d9 has RGB values of R:76, G:82, B:217 and CMYK values of C:0.65, M:0.62, Y:0, K:0.15. Its decimal value is 5001945.
